How much does it cost to buy in Port Moresby?

The typical home for sale asks K2,500,000. Half of the 166 on the market ask less than that, and the middle half sit between K1,200,000 and K5,750,000.

How much is rent in Port Moresby?

The typical asking rent is K2,500 a month, out of 388 rentals listed. The middle half ask between K1,300 and K4,500.

Is Port Moresby expensive?

It asks almost exactly what NCD asks overall.

What return do landlords get in Port Moresby?

Median rent over a year against the median asking price is 1.2%, before any costs. It compares asking prices with asking rents, not signed contracts.

What kind of property is for sale in Port Moresby?

Mostly haus, apatmen, graun. Of the 166 homes for sale, 55 are listed as haus.

Port Moresby is a vibrant and culturally rich city known for its natural beauty, diverse population, and unique attractions. The city offers a fascinating blend of traditional Melanesian culture and modern development.

 Port Moresby is a melting pot of cultures, with over 800 languages spoken across the country. This diversity is reflected in the city's vibrant art scene, colorful markets, and traditional performances that showcase the rich heritage of Papua New Guinea.

Surrounded by lush rainforests, pristine beaches, and crystal-clear waters, Port Moresby offers nature enthusiasts a paradise to explore. From snorkeling in the coral reefs of the nearby islands to trekking in the rugged mountains, there is no shortage of outdoor adventures to be had in and around the city.

As the capital of Papua New Guinea, Port Moresby is rich in history and heritage. Visitors can explore the National Museum and Art Gallery to learn about the country's diverse cultural past, or visit the iconic Kokoda Track, a World War II battlefield that holds profound historical significance. While embracing its cultural roots, Port Moresby is also a city on the rise, with modern infrastructure, luxury hotels, and world-class dining options catering to both business travelers and tourists. The city's growing economy and strategic location make it a hub for commerce and trade in the Asia-Pacific region.
